The Hertz (Hz) is the universal SI base unit, named after Heinrich Hertz. It is defined as one cycle per second. However, the 2026 industrial sector often bridges the gap between linear frequency and angular frequency (measured in Radians per second) or rotational speed (measured in Revolutions per Minute). Our tool acts as the mathematical anchor for 2026 technical audits, ensuring that a 3,600 RPM motor is translated into 60 Hz with absolute fidelity.

In 2026, the spectrum is more crowded than ever. Engineers designing IoT devices must calculate frequency offsets to avoid interference. AiCalculo allows RF technicians to quickly translate between channel frequencies in MHz and baseband processing in kHz, ensuring seamless connectivity.
Modern 2026 predictive maintenance uses vibration sensors to detect machine failure. These sensors often report data in Hz, while machine manuals specify operating speeds in RPM. Our tool allows technicians to bridge this gap, identifying resonant frequencies that could lead to structural damage.
| Frequency Range | Description | Standard Value |
|---|---|---|
| Infrasound | Below Human Hearing | < 20 Hz |
| Audible Sound | Human Hearing Range | 20 Hz - 20 kHz |
| Ultrasound | Medical Imaging | > 20 kHz |
| FM Radio | Standard Broadcast | 88 - 108 MHz |
| 5G Mid-Band | Mobile Networks | 2.5 - 3.7 GHz |
